Touring barn venues near Auburn: the short checklist

  1. Tour at the right hour. Book tours for late afternoon if you can — you want to see the light your photos will actually be taken in, and a barn at golden hour tells you things a noon walkthrough never will.
  2. Get the seated number, not the headline number. "Holds 200" usually means standing. Ask what the barn seats at round tables with the dance floor down — that's the number your guest list has to clear, in writing.
  3. Ask for the rain-plan walkthrough. "It's pouring at 4pm on our date — walk me through the day." A venue with a real answer shows you exactly where the vows move and who makes the call. That answer is worth more than any styled photo.
  4. Pin down the catering policy and what's included. In-house only, approved list, or any licensed caterer — it's the biggest budget lever on the whole day. Same for tables, chairs, setup, and teardown: a bare rental fee and an all-inclusive fee are different products at the same price.
  5. Solve the last mile before you sign. Where do guests sleep, how do they get back after the reception, and can the wedding party stay on the grounds? With 4 venues near Auburn, the tiebreaker is often simply which one your people can get home from.
